Book Recommendations
- The LEGO MINDSTORMS EV3 Discovery Book: A Beginner's Guide to Building and Programming Robots by Laurens Valk: This book provides step-by-step instructions for building and programming robots using LEGO MINDSTORMS EV3, which is similar to LEGO Spike Prime. It covers various concepts and challenges to help the child further enhance their skills.
- Robot Building for Beginners by David Cook: This book is a comprehensive guide to building robots from scratch. It covers basic electronics, mechanics, and programming concepts, making it suitable for beginners. The child can learn about different types of robots and gain inspiration for their own creations.
- The Boy Who Harnessed the Wind by William Kamkwamba and Bryan Mealer: This inspiring true story follows a young boy in Malawi who builds a windmill from scrap materials to provide electricity for his village. It highlights the power of innovation and determination, encouraging the child to think creatively and pursue their interests in engineering and technology.
